What Is Tor Website Access and Why It Matters

Tor websites, identified by .onion addresses, operate on the Tor network—a system of volunteer-run servers that route your traffic through multiple layers of encryption. Unlike the regular internet, accessing these sites requires specific software and configuration. Tor website access isn't inherently illegal; journalists, activists, researchers, and privacy-conscious users rely on it daily. The key difference is that standard browsers cannot resolve .onion addresses. You need the Tor Browser or equivalent software to connect. Understanding how this works prevents security mistakes and helps you maintain genuine anonymity rather than false confidence.

How Tor Website Addresses Work

Tor website addresses end in .onion and appear as long strings of characters, like example7hx8z9k.onion. These addresses are generated cryptographically and serve as both the location and the public key of a hidden service. Unlike regular domain names, .onion addresses don't require DNS lookup or central registration. This makes them resistant to censorship and domain seizure. When you type a .onion address into Tor Browser, your traffic is routed through the Tor network to reach the hidden service. The address itself doesn't reveal the server's physical location. Finding valid .onion addresses requires trusted sources—never click random .onion links from untrusted forums. Bookmark addresses you verify and use them consistently.

Checking Tor Website Status and Troubleshooting

Tor websites sometimes go offline due to server maintenance, hosting issues, or intentional takedowns. If a .onion address doesn't load, wait a few minutes and try again. Check your Tor connection status by visiting a Tor-friendly status page within Tor Browser. If Tor Browser itself won't connect, restart it. If problems persist, check your internet connection and firewall settings. Some ISPs or networks block Tor; in these cases, configure Tor bridges to disguise your Tor traffic as regular HTTPS. Bridges are available from the Tor Project website. If a site shows an error page, the site may be temporarily down. Never assume a site is compromised without verification from trusted sources. Keep Tor Browser updated, as older versions may have compatibility issues with newer .onion services.

Frequently asked questions

Is accessing Tor websites illegal?

No. Using Tor and accessing .onion sites is legal in most countries. Tor is used by journalists, activists, and privacy-conscious people worldwide. However, what you do on Tor sites matters—illegal activities remain illegal regardless of the network. Use Tor responsibly for legitimate purposes like research, privacy protection, or accessing censored information.

Can my ISP see that I'm using Tor?

Your ISP can see that you're connecting to Tor, but not what you're doing inside Tor. If ISP monitoring is a concern, use a VPN before Tor to hide your Tor connection. Tor bridges can also disguise your Tor traffic as regular HTTPS. Choose a VPN provider with strong privacy policies and no-logging practices.

Why won't a .onion address load in my browser?

Standard browsers cannot access .onion addresses—you must use Tor Browser. If the address loads slowly or times out, the site may be offline or experiencing server issues. Check your Tor connection status and restart Tor Browser. If problems persist, try accessing the site later or verify the address through trusted sources.
